Flash and Slide Film

After a couple rolls of underexposed film, I finally got Kodachrome and flash to work well when I set my ISO on my flash (a Metz 36 C-2) to ISO 41, which is 2/3 overexposed.

Now that Kodachrome is in the history books, I'll have to start using other slide film.

Does overexposing (via flash ISO setting) by 2/3 stop work well with other slide films?

Wouldn't be uncommon, You're adjusting the flash(determining EI) the same way as though you're finding your base film speed. With a new film it may need 1/3 stop. Just test a few frames on one roll of film. You know what makes you happy so +/- 1/3 should very well work for you.
